
C语言
多活动少盯屏幕
这个作者很懒,什么都没留下…
展开
-
简要分析一下,还原二叉树的代码
具体实现根据中序遍历和前序遍历还原二叉树,输出后续遍历。这里采用了递归的方式实现了链接: 点这里.原创 2020-06-01 21:47:36 · 196 阅读 · 0 评论 -
c语言和c++的区别
设计思想上:C++是面向对象的语言,而C是面向过程的结构化编程语言语法上:C++具有重载、继承和多态三种特性,c++相比c语言,增加了许多类型安全的功能,比如强制转换、C++支持范式编程,比如模板类、函数模板等...原创 2020-05-24 10:50:42 · 173 阅读 · 0 评论 -
c语言的编译过程
做一下笔记,记录一下。先看一下Linux下的编译过程:1,编译预处理2,编译本身3,优化程序4,汇编程序5,链接程序6,可执行文件接下来针对每一个...原创 2020-05-04 10:39:52 · 96 阅读 · 0 评论 -
指针和引用的区别
指针和引用的区别各自的简单使用区别小结各自的简单使用首先展示一下指针的使用#include <stdio.h>void main(){ int a = 0; int *p; p = &a; // int *p = &a; 使用指针指向变量 int *p_2 = (int *)malloc(sizeof(int) * ...原创 2020-05-03 17:20:29 · 110 阅读 · 0 评论 -
小结sizeof和strlen的使用以及类中的内存分布
sizeof和strlen一句话区别实例讲解sizeof在struct/class中的使用一句话区别sizeof是用来计算内存中分配的实际字节数,strlen是计算空间中字符的个数实例讲解#include<stdio.h>#include<stdlib.h>#include<string.h>int main(){ char str[50]...原创 2020-05-03 16:20:01 · 266 阅读 · 0 评论